2026 Shenzhen-Hong Kong Financial Innovation Competition
The 2026 Shenzhen-Hong Kong Financial Innovation Competition (Hong Kong Division) (the "Competition") is now open for applications.
The Competition is jointly organised by the Financial Services and the Treasury Bureau of the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region Government, the Shenzhen Municipal Financial Regulatory Bureau, the Shenzhen Branch of the People's Bank of China, the National Financial Regulatory Administration Shenzhen Bureau, and the China Securities Regulatory Commission Shenzhen Bureau, with Cyberport serving as the organiser of the Hong Kong Division.
The Competition aims to foster financial innovation collaboration and the exchange of outstanding projects between Shenzhen and Hong Kong, while strengthening connections within the cross-border financial ecosystem. Competition Tracks (Each project may enter only one track.)
- TechFin (including Wealth Management and Capital Markets)
- Inclusive Finance (including Green Finance)
- FinTech
- Shenzhen-Hong Kong Financial Connectivity
Eligibility for the Hong Kong Division
- Licensed financial institutions in Hong Kong;
- Technology companies registered in Hong Kong that primarily serve the financial services sector; or
- Principal project owners of Shenzhen-Hong Kong financial or fintech collaboration initiatives.
Competition Format
To accommodate the practical needs of both Shenzhen and Hong Kong participants, the Competition adopts the format of "Joint Organisation, Joint Launch, Separate Preliminary Rounds, and Joint Final Round."
Shenzhen and Hong Kong will separately conduct project solicitation, eligibility screening and preliminary evaluations, while the Organising Committee will oversee the final judging process and the announcement of results.
Assessment Criteria
Projects will be evaluated based on the following four criteria. For detailed assessment requirements, please refer to the official Competition information.
- Innovation
- Practical Value and Impact
- Demonstration Effect
- Risk Management and Security
